Four high school students shook their heads in disbelief; Lauren, her fraternal twin brother Logan, Eric the football captain, and John the intellectual prodigy looked up to the three suns blazing high in the sky, and wondered what had happened. As they scanned the horizons they could see nothing but deserted grasslands, and had no idea of where they were, but they were not on Earth. They remembered seeing the mountains from their bus windows, they remembered the accident in the tunnel, it was evidence they could not argue with, as a piece of the mountain, tunnel, and bus stood in front of them, surrounded by the sea of green grass. And lying unconscious in the grass, Zack and Ryan — the last person to see Lauren’s older sister alive. What started off as a normal school day, quickly changed into the oddest day of their young lives.

As they struggled with their dilemma of their hurt friends, nobody to help them, the shock of not knowing what has happened, they see one lone traveller heading their way. Mirtza, the son of a pig and root farmer, and a magic student, offers his assistance to take their friends to the ‘healers,’ and with no other choice, they accept. And there oddest day becomes even more peculiar.

On that trip Lauren begins to act strange, is gifted with knowledge and powers from the lands. And her brother Logan, will soon discover the lands have also adopted him. Their trip leads to an odd forest, then to elves, and then to dwarves. And it is at the dwarven Ironhouse Mine that the adventure truly begins, where some of the mysteries are revealed, but others are also presented. And one of those mysteries is a six foot long sword, made by four foot tall dwarfs, and Eric is named its Champion.

I wanted to write a book that was a cross between ‘Indiana Jones’ and the ‘Lord of the Rings.’ Something fast paced, with dwarves, elves, magic, and more. I wanted unique characters, odd circumstances never used before, and unusual events to challenge those characters, to create an exceptional story line. And I wanted mystery. Unlike books written using the ‘hero’s journey’ concept, where there is always a mentor who knows what has, and will happen, I wanted my characters and readers to discover the unfolding future on their own. Remove Gandalf from the ‘Lord of the Rings,’ Obi Wan Kenobi from ‘Star Wars,’ and then think of how different the story would be.
